    After reading about this place and following the IG account for years, I finally made the pilgrimage to Josh's Deli. A quaint storefront in sunny Surfside, it had limited seating but tremendously innovative deli favorites. I had the corned beef hash and eggs and let me tell you, I'll never be able to eat the canned stuff at a diner again after this experience. My wife got latkes with smoked salmon on top, which was just delectable. Everything here is made carefully and with a creative eye, something those of us who cherish deli staples but seek more will find enticing. If you are feeling adventurous and want to eat Jewish deli food from another (some would say tastier) universe, come to Josh's Deli.

    I want to know why there isn't a line out the door for this incredible pastrami sandwich! What an absolute gem. We ordered the Ginsberg, which had the most perfect thin pastrami with caramelized onion. An incredible bite!! We also enjoyed the veggie sandwich, with delicious caponata and the jewbanize, which combined pastrami and pork. So good! Also great pickles! We also ordered the granola Greek yogurt (loved the peanut butter chips!) and the chocolate pancake. And since we were there for brunch, we had to order coffee. The cold brew tasted like a chocolate shake somehow. Obsessed! Service was great. Josh himself is back there making orders! And the cafe is small but a cool vibe. I already can't wait to go back! So happy this place exists only 20 mins from my house.
